Doris Bigornia
Doris Agbayani Bigornia (Tagalog: [ˈdɔɾɪs bɪgɔɾˈɲa]; born February 17, 1966) is a Filipina journalist, field reporter, and news presenter.

Career
Bigornia is a journalist and field reporter for ABS-CBN News. After her departure in 2007, she worked as a freelance reporter.[1] In 2013, she made her comeback with ABS-CBN. Bigornia confirmed her return on her personal Twitter account.[2][3][4] On December 21, 2017, she was injured along with her coworker and four others in a car accident when a Montero Sport suddenly crashed into her news car along with a motorcycle and 5 cars in EDSA-Shaw underpass.[5]
On May 15, 2020, during an interview with Ayala Malls president Jennylle Tupaz on TeleRadyo's SRO: Suhestyon, Reaksyon at Opinyon, Bigornia's two cats, Bella and Nala began fighting. Bigornia's daughter Nikki provided context to the scrape by sharing the footage on social media, along with the caption: "MY CATS HAVE NO CHILL". The clip eventually went viral and was picked up by international news and entertainment outlets.[6]
On December 19, 2020, Metropolitan Manila Development Authority (MMDA) Assistant Secretary Celine Pialago called Bigornia a demon after a misleading news about the re-opening of Dario Bridge in Quezon City.[7]
On February 23, 2021, Bigornia suffered from a heart attack, and underwent a heart surgery.[8]
